Output 851cdfd3031b2ba53c625bd9eb4cde683cb6d0a1a5e3bb4e3bb0e31d7588928a:1

value
13878958
script pubkey
OP_0 OP_PUSHBYTES_20 d4dfcf6df861ee1653f3da97bec4c32f936867ad
address
bc1q6n0u7m0cv8hpv5lnm2tma3xr97fkseadfypvpa
transaction
851cdfd3031b2ba53c625bd9eb4cde683cb6d0a1a5e3bb4e3bb0e31d7588928a
confirmations
424865
spent
true